No. 0. Quote:
Someone is speaking well of you.
How unusual!
No. 1. Quote:
A few hours grace before the madness begins again.
No. 2. Quote:
FORTUNE PROVIDES QUESTIONS FOR THE GREAT ANSWERS: #31
A: Chicken Teriyaki.
Q: What is the name of the world's oldest kamikaze pilot?
No. 3. Quote:
You will be run over by a bus.
No. 4. Quote:
Don't hate yourself in the morning -- sleep till noon.
No. 5. Quote:
I must have a prodigious quantity of mind; it takes me as much as a
week sometimes to make it up.
-- Mark Twain, "The Innocents Abroad"
No. 6. Quote:
Learn to pause -- or nothing worthwhile can catch up to you.
No. 7. Quote:
Beauty and harmony are as necessary to you as the very breath of life.
No. 8. Quote:
Keep emotionally active. Cater to your favorite neurosis.
No. 9. Quote:
Your nature demands love and your happiness depends on it.
No. 10. Quote:
Good day to let down old friends who need help.
No. 11. Quote:
I'll burn my books.
-- Christopher Marlowe
No. 12. Quote:
We know all about the habits of the ant, we know all about the habits of the
bee, but we know nothing at all about the habits of the oyster. It seems
almost certain that we have been choosing the wrong time for studying the
oyster.
-- Mark Twain, "Pudd'nhead Wilson's Calendar"
No. 13. Quote:
You will be Told about it Tomorrow. Go Home and Prepare Thyself.
No. 14. Quote:
Your boyfriend takes chocolate from strangers.
No. 15. Quote:
Tonight you will pay the wages of sin; Don't forget to leave a tip.
No. 16. Quote:
Wagner's music is better than it sounds.
-- Mark Twain
No. 17. Quote:
Big book, big bore.
-- Callimachus
No. 18. Quote:
You will gain money by an immoral action.
No. 19. Quote:
As flies to wanton boys are we to the gods; they kill us for their sport.
-- Shakespeare, "King Lear"
No. 20. Quote:
You'll feel much better once you've given up hope.
No. 21. Quote:
You are fairminded, just and loving.
No. 22. Quote:
You will be married within a year.
No. 23. Quote:
I fell asleep reading a dull book, and I dreamt that I was reading on,
so I woke up from sheer boredom.
